Linux for Beginners: 10 Tips to Get Started
Embarking on your Linux journey can seem daunting, but with the right guidance, it's a rewarding experience. Here are ten tips to help you navigate the world of open-source operating systems:
- Pick a Distribution that Suits You: Explore popular options like Ubuntu, Fedora, or Debian and find one that aligns with your needs and skill level.
- Familiarize Yourself the Command Line: Linux relies heavily on the command line. Start by learning basic commands like "ls," "cd," and "mkdir" to navigate your system.
- Uncover the Software Repositories: Linux offers a vast array of free and open-source software. Utilize package managers like apt or yum to install applications effortlessly.
- Embrace Virtual Machines: Experiment with Linux in a safe environment by using virtual machines like VMware or VirtualBox.
- Find Online Communities: Join forums and online communities dedicated to Linux users. You'll find helpful advice, support, and troubleshooting assistance.
- Personalized Your Environment: Configure your desktop environment, themes, and applications to create a personalized experience that suits your preferences.
- Safeguard Your Data Regularly: Implement regular backups of your important files to prevent data loss in case of system failures.
- Keep Updated: Keep your Linux distribution and applications up-to-date to benefit from security patches, bug fixes, and new features.
